Output 3d0f86ffed900f15c52c7a0a3c59adec80becdbeb96d151769cc58c31b90390b:2

value
520553
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4aa1983bf4acb9e211ee7fd56a77e8645dccf3ef OP_EQUALVERIFY OP_CHECKSIG
address
17ocazQ27nwgWDuKgSPdEFyyG6phQkCDPK
transaction
3d0f86ffed900f15c52c7a0a3c59adec80becdbeb96d151769cc58c31b90390b
spent
true